Output 663e17d9259866542c3494faa65fff7e4ad6a3f48abe04a6021731eef1c4af24:2

value
9260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94ab531b4708dea2a49071a0cd641c805538b847 OP_EQUALVERIFY OP_CHECKSIG
address
1EZ6FEeJsMnwQaJTwprwshHXxmqMfWons8
transaction
663e17d9259866542c3494faa65fff7e4ad6a3f48abe04a6021731eef1c4af24
spent
true